Not much to say about these - they're small Royds so they're fast and just bubble over with musical enthusiasm. They are in very nice condition, the odd small mark if you look up close but all their corners are clean and they just sound great. They need to be used close to a solid back wall if possible, and being the forerunners of the Sintra I & II they share their steel-lined cabinets. As a result they're darn heavy!

Selling to raise funds for my new bike so could do with moving these on fairly pronto; I have another pair of Royds (Sapphire 1's) which will keep me happy for now.

Selling the Edens for £150 including delivery in UK only.
